#567c3e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#567c3e is composed of 33.7% red, 48.6%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 50% yellow and 51.4% black. It has a hue angle of 96.8 degrees, a saturation of 33.3% and a lightness of 36.5%. #567c3e color hex could be obtained by blending #acf87c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

#567c3e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#567c3e has RGB values of R:86, G:124, B:62 and CMYK values of C:0.31, M:0, Y:0.5,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 5667902.

Shades and Tints of #567c3e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040603 is the darkest color, while #fafcf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#567c3e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5c5f5b is the less saturated color, while #49b505 is the most saturated one.
